Comfrey is also known as knitbone and is a member of the Borage family.

It is well known for helping to heal wounds, sprains and broken bones. It also helps to diminish or remove scars when used topically.

NOTE: Due to the presence of a toxic alkaloid, which can harm the liver when taken in large doses, use this tincture externally, unless you have done your research on comfrey and know the dosage for internal use. I use the leaf from the plant, which has 10 times less of this alkaloid then the root.

I use the folk method for making all my tinctures, which uses no measurements except sizing things up with your eyes. So I put the plant material in a jar and then fill with alcohol.
